比特币自2009年问世以来,迅速成为了最受欢迎的加密货币之一。在比特币的核心技术——区块链中,交易格式是一个至关重要的组成部分。理解比特币区块链的交易格式不仅能帮助投资者更好地把握市场动态,还能提升他们对整个生态系统的理解。本篇文章将深入探讨比特币区块链交易格式的方方面面。
比特币交易格式是指在区块链中用于记录和验证比特币交易的数据结构。每笔比特币交易都由输入和输出构成,输入是指用来支付比特币的来源,而输出则是指目标地址的比特币数量。每个比特币交易都包含以下几个重要字段:
因此,理解这些交易字段的构成是理解比特币区块链交易格式的基础。
在比特币的交易格式中,输入和输出是两个最为核心的组成部分,它们共同决定了一笔交易的有效性和合法性。
输入:每个输入指向一个已存在的输出,这个输出是它之前的一次交易的结尾。每个输入链的存在确保了比特币的“不可重复使用”(double spending)特性。例如,如果Alice向Bob发送某个输出,那么Bob的地址会被记录在输入中,作为Alice交易的凭证。
输出:输出包含接收比特币的地址及其数量。当Bob收到比特币后,他可以将这些比特币进一步传递给Charlie,新的交易将会出现新的输入,指向Bob的输出。输出的构成对于比特币的流通至关重要,确保了资金的透明和可追踪性。
比特币交易的验证主要依赖于网络中的矿工。每当一笔交易发生时,矿工会将交易打包成区块,并进行验证。验证过程包括:
通过这些验证,矿工确保交易的有效后,才会将其打包进区块,并添加到区块链上。同时,交易费用也会被矿工收取,作为其验证交易的奖励。
比特币交易可以分为两大类:标准交易和特殊交易。
标准交易:是最常见的交易类型,通常是用户之间的支付行为。用户通过自己的钱包地址向他人地址进行转账,这是比特币使用中最基础的场景。
特殊交易:包括多重签名交易(如联合钱包)和时间锁交易。多重签名交易要求多个地址的签名才能完成,而时间锁交易则允许比特币在特定时间后才能被转出。这样的交易形式在机构和企业的支付场景中非常普遍。一个成功实现的时间锁交易可以确保某一笔资金在未来的某个时间之前无法被花费,适用于许多合约场景。
随着比特币和区块链技术的不断发展,交易格式也在不断演进。为了应对网络中的交易量增加,SegWit(隔离见证)等技术被提出并实施。这些技术不仅提高了交易的处理速度,还降低了每笔交易的费用。
然而,随着交流需求的增加,交易格式也面临一些挑战:如何在确保安全性的同时,提升速度;如何降低交易的费用;如何支持更多的应用场景等。这些都需要开发者和研究人员不断探索答案。
比特币区块链交易格式是理解比特币交易本质的关键。通过仔细研究其输入、输出结构,以及交易的验证和分类,我们能够不仅掌握比特币交易的操作和应用,还能预见到其未来发展所面临的挑战。比特币作为一种去中心化的货币工具,其背后的区块链技术必将持续影响着金融的未来。
在进行比特币交易时,用户需要关注交易的安全性。首先,应选择一个安全可靠的钱包来存储比特币。冷钱包(如硬件钱包)相较于热钱包(在线钱包)更为安全,能够有效防止黑客攻击。其次,用户在发起交易时要确保交易地址的准确性,一旦发送至错误地址,将无法找回。最后,用户应及时更新软件,确保有最新的安全补丁,并启用双重认证,增加额外的安全保护。
比特币交易的处理时间通常取决于网络的拥堵程度。当网络交易量激增时,交易确认时间可能会延长。此外,用户选择的交易费用也会影响处理速度。通常,付出更高的交易费用,矿工会优先处理这笔交易。对于用户来说,了解自己的交易需求与费用选择,能够有效提升交易体验。
比特币的交易记录在区块链上是公开透明的,任何人都可以通过区块链浏览器查询到交易情况。但这样的透明性也可能威胁用户的隐私。一些用户可能会借助混币服务或隐私币来保护自己的交易隐私。提高用户保护隐私的意识,合理使用技术手段,是确保个人信息安全的关键。
比特币的出现与其交易机制深刻影响了传统金融行业。首先,去中心化的特性为金融服务的公平性提供了基础,降低了对中介的依赖。其次,比特币的交易成本较低,能够吸引更多用户参与到经济活动中。最后,区块链技术的透明性促使各经济体加速数字货币和数字资产的发展。金融机构也不得不调整其业务策略,以适应这一新兴的趋势。
未来,随着比特币使用的普及,交易所需的技术挑战将日益增多。如需处理更高并发的交易,亟需研发更为高效的算法与技术,从而降低延迟与费用。同时,安全性问题也将是一个持续的挑战,黑客攻击与数据泄露仍然是比特币生态中不可忽视的威胁。因此,技术的持续创新与安全防护的完善,是比特币交易未来可持续发展的基石。
通过探讨以上问题,我们不仅能更深入地了解比特币区块链交易格式,还能对其在实际操作中的应用提出更有效的建议和解决方案。